An Essential Guide to Automotive Software Development Solutions
Automotive software decisions affect safety, compliance, and long-term operational costs. Understanding solution options and delivery approaches helps organizations make informed, lower-risk investments.
Different automotive software solutions address distinct operational and commercial needs. Selecting the right type prevents over-engineering and unmanaged complexity.
- Embedded Vehicle Software: Supports real-time control and in-vehicle systems. Critical for performance stability and safety requirements.
- Connected Vehicle Platforms: Enable vehicle-to-cloud communication. Used when real-time data access and remote services are required.
- Telematics and Fleet Systems: Focus on vehicle tracking and diagnostics. Helps organizations manage fleets and optimize usage.
- Automotive Enterprise Applications: Integrate vehicle systems with ERP and CRM platforms. Improves operational alignment and reporting.
- ADAS and In-Vehicle Software Solutions:Support driver assistance features and advanced cockpit functions. Required when enhancing safety and user experience.
Automotive software trends increasingly focus on cost control, delivery speed, and regulatory pressure rather than experimental technology.
- Standardized Vehicle Software Platforms: Reduce development costs and integration effort across models.
- Increased OTA Update Adoption: Lowers maintenance costs and improves security patching speed.
- Stricter Data and Cybersecurity Regulations: Drives demand for compliant architectures and audit-ready systems.
- Cloud-Native Automotive Systems: Support scalability and predictable infrastructure costs.
- Modular Software Architectures: Enable faster feature updates without system-wide changes.
How software is delivered affects timelines, risk exposure, and stakeholder control throughout the project lifecycle.
- Agile Delivery Models: Support iterative development and faster feedback. Useful when requirements evolve.
- Hybrid Agile-Waterfall Approaches: Balance predictability with flexibility. Often preferred in regulated automotive projects.
- Dedicated Development Teams: Provide consistent domain knowledge and faster decision-making.
- Milestone-Based Engagements: Offer budget control and defined outcomes for fixed-scope initiatives.
